radially convex at

Given a continuum X$ with an arc-structure A$ and a point p \in X$, a metric d$ on X$ is said to be radially convex at p$ provided that d(p,z) = d(p,y) + d(y,z)$ for every points y, z \in X$ with y \in A(p,z)$ (see [Fugate et al. 1981, I.4, p. 551]).
